Figure 3

The effects of (+ /−)-alpha-pinene administration in the novel object approach test. Average duration of time fish spent in the (A) inner and (B) outer ‘thigmotaxis’ zone during the novel object approach test. Fish locomotion was quantified in the novel object approach test by measuring (C) swimming velocity and (D) time spent immobile. All data are presented as mean ± S.E.M. Significant differences between controls and (+ /−)-alpha-pinene treated groups are indicated by **(p < 0.05).
